Ver Mensaje Individual
  #29 (permalink)  
Antiguo 23/12/2009, 11:38
Avatar de pato12
pato12
 
Fecha de Ingreso: septiembre-2007
Ubicación: Salta
Mensajes: 1.620
Antigüedad: 16 años, 7 meses
Puntos: 101
Respuesta: Relacionar 2 tablas

Cita:
Iniciado por jurena Ver Mensaje
pato12,
no sé si habré entendido bien tu lógica, pero tal vez lo que buscas es algo parecido a esto:
Código MySQL:
Ver original
  1. SELECT f.name, SUM(IF (t.tema=0,1,0))totaltemasdeforo, SUM(IF(t.tema!=0,1,0)) respuestas FROM `half_temas` t INNER JOIN half_foros f ON f.id = t.foro group by f.id

Si es así, sigo sin entender qué hace el campo tema en la tabla half_foros, y por otra parte tampoco entiendo que acumules las respuestas y sin embargo para los temas uses un sólo registro, el que tiene 0 en tema. Suscribo todo lo que te dijo gnzsoloyo.

Saludos
Gracias! anda perfecto .. pero solo me devuelve los post que tengan temas o mensajes :S... yo quiero que me devuelva todos los foros tenga o no temas.


gnzsoloyo, es complicado el sistema que uso xD
__________________
Half Music - www.halfmusic.com